I'm an oil painter and mixed media artist, now based in New York City and born in South Africa.
Each of my paintings is an exploration in which unplanned dream worlds emerge as I paint. I often start by creating an abstract painting of an imaginary forbidding environment – a swirling ocean, a looming forest, or a dark cave. Then I explore the dark space by removing bits of paint (with rags drenched in oil and turpentine) to find the lights – to discover the glen in the forest, the islands in the ocean, or life in the cave. After I uncover stories in the lights and darks, I populate these imaginary worlds with little embellishments – flora, fauna, people and festivities – magical civilizations that were there, waiting to be discovered.
My mixed media works create three-dimensional surreal environments from foils, found objects, recycled plastics and other materials. I also work with gold leaf, encaustics, animation, book arts, and collage.
